Roasted Fingerling Potatoes


Try out these fingerling potatoes that will make your mouth water.
Recipe courtesy of Food Network's Tyler Florence

Ingredients

  • 2 Pint Fingerling Potatoes
  • 2 sprigs fresh organic rosemary
  • 3 sprigs fresh organic sage
  • 3 sprigs fresh organic thyme
  • 6 cloves organic garlic, left unpeeled
  • 3 Tbsp extra-virgin olive oil, plus enough for the sheet pan
  • 2 Tsp salt, or to taste
  • 2 Tsp black pepper, or to taste

Directions

  • Preheat oven to 500 degrees F and place a baking sheet inside to heat.
  • Add potatoes, rosemary, sage, thyme, and garlic to a medium bowl. Drizzle with olive oil, and season with salt and pepper.
  • Remove sheet pan from oven, lightly coat with olive oil, and pour potatoes onto pan.
  • Place potatoes in oven and reduce heat to 425 degrees F. Roast for 20 minutes, or until crispy on outside and tender on inside.
